Stalking you gives them a means to continue to manipulate you and attempt to exert power and control. When you break up with a violent partner, they lose some control over you. If you’re finding yourself noticing, “My ex is stalking me,” it could be a continuation of domestic violence that occurred during the relationship. Research also shows that stalking is linked to domestic violence, especially in the case of a stalker ex boyfriend. More severe instances of stalking may be a form of retaliation, meant to bully or intimidate you. It can point to dangerous behavior, and it may stem from a desire to control or harass you. On the other hand, sometimes stalking can be more than a desire to get back together. Once your partner loses you with the end of the relationship, their drive for connection may lead them to obsess over you, which eventually results in them stalking you. In some cases, stalking can come from a place of obsession. If a stalker ex girlfriend or boyfriend sends you unwanted text messages, for instance, they may be holding onto hope that the two of you will get back together. Research suggests that some minor cases of stalking, such as unwanted phone calls or texts, may be a result of one partner attempting to reconcile the relationship. So, why would someone stalk you? There can be several reasons behind stalking behavior, but keep in mind that stalking behavior can signify danger.
